What is Horizon Europe?
Horizon Europe is the European Union's flagship research and innovation program running from 2021 to 2027. With a budget of €95.5 billion, it aims to foster scientific and technological advancements across various domains, including
Nanotechnology. The program builds on the success of its predecessor,
Horizon 2020, and seeks to drive Europe's global competitiveness through strategic investments in cutting-edge technologies.

What Funding Opportunities Are Available?
Horizon Europe offers a range of funding opportunities for projects at different stages of development. Researchers and innovators can apply for
grants under various pillars such as Excellent Science, Global Challenges, and European Innovation Council. Specific calls for proposals are targeted towards nanotechnology research, encouraging interdisciplinary approaches and cross-sector collaborations.
How to Apply for Funding?
The application process involves several steps, starting with identifying relevant
calls for proposals and preparing a detailed project proposal. Applicants must demonstrate the scientific merit, technological innovation, and potential impact of their projects. Successful proposals are evaluated by independent experts, and funding is awarded based on excellence, impact, and implementation criteria. Detailed guidelines and resources are available on the
European Commission's Funding and Tenders Portal.
What Are Some Success Stories?
Numerous projects funded under Horizon Europe and its predecessor, Horizon 2020, have made significant strides in nanotechnology. For example, the
Graphene Flagship project has advanced the development of graphene-based materials and devices, while the
Nanomedicine initiative has fostered breakthroughs in targeted drug delivery and diagnostics. These success stories highlight the transformative potential of EU-funded research in nanotechnology.
